    I'd look for a used Glock before I'd buy a Taurus. Law Enforcement turn in guns go for around $400 and usually have upgraded night sites. I just picked a Glock 23 LE Trade-in for $329. Gun is like brand new except for some cosmetic holster wear..good luck.
